PVP is a synthetic polymer derived from N-Vinyl-2-pyrrolidone (NVP). It gained prominence in the 1950s as the first synthetic polymer utilized as a hair fixative. Its effectiveness stems from its exceptional film-forming capabilities. When applied to hair, PVP forms a thin, even, and water-soluble film around each strand. This film acts as a natural barrier, effectively holding hairstyles in place and preserving the intended curl pattern.

The primary benefit of PVP for curly hair is its ability to maintain curl integrity. When used in products like gels, mousses, and hairsprays, PVP helps to lock in moisture and shape, preventing frizz and enhancing curl definition. This means your curls stay put, looking defined and vibrant throughout the day. Without ingredients like PVP, your meticulously styled curls might lose their shape more quickly, especially in humid conditions.

While PVP offers excellent holding power and a natural shine, it's worth noting its hygroscopic nature – its tendency to attract moisture from the air. In very high humidity, this can sometimes lead to a loss of style hold, as the water can weaken the film.
